Gimhae-si Fully Supports Certification Inspection Fees for Eco-Friendly Agricultural Products

[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Lee Seryeong] Gimhae City, Gyeongnam Province will fully cover the certification inspection fees for eco-friendly agricultural products in 2023.


The city announced on the 18th that it will implement a certification inspection fee support project to encourage local farmers' commitment to eco-friendly farming and to increase consumer trust in local agricultural products.


According to the city, eco-friendly agricultural product certification needs to be renewed annually, costing tens of thousands of won per farm each year, which has been a burden for farmers practicing eco-friendly farming.


As of January, the city has a total of 412 farms covering 343 hectares certified for eco-friendly farming, including 72 organic farms covering 70 hectares and 340 pesticide-free farms covering 273 hectares.

The city has secured a project budget of 120 million won this year and decided to support all fees related to agricultural product inspections and certifications, as well as soil, water quality, and residual pesticide testing fees for farmers practicing eco-friendly farming and farming groups.


Farmers wishing to receive support can submit documents such as a copy of the certification and receipts for inspection fee payments to their local eup/myeon/dong administrative welfare center or the Eco-friendly Farmland Management Team at the Agricultural Technology Center throughout the year.


The fees will be paid monthly after confirming certification status and other details.


The head of the city's Agricultural Policy Division said, “Supporting certification fees will reduce management costs for eco-friendly farmers and serve as an opportunity to further expand eco-friendly farming. We will continue to develop support measures and do our best to implement policies to help increase farm income and expand the production of high-quality eco-friendly agricultural products.”
